How long are mortgages for?

A typical mortgage term is usually 15 or 20 years, although it’s now possible to arrange a mortgage for any period of time, within reason. However, most mortgage lenders won’t agree to a mortgage term that extends into your retirement. This is because you may become unable to afford repayments on a basic pension. read more
